Output d6695ed8a06436b85f66352d59f6dedcae92e500a20aa86d892b3f1747543cf8:4

value
647578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bac92e9330fb42b0f7465708d77c1517de89f98 OP_EQUAL
address
3Ft9PvKtbbigwfPhXqA5gUr1nw4ooXUdwY
transaction
d6695ed8a06436b85f66352d59f6dedcae92e500a20aa86d892b3f1747543cf8